Firstly, Amazon's 'Melania' experienced a significant drop in its second weekend at the box office. According to reports, the documentary fell off by 67% and is likely to finish in 10th place with $2.4 million (Source 2). Despite this, Amazon MGM Studios is still optimistic about the film's performance, citing its strong theatrical opening and potential for success on Prime Video. "Melania's strong theatrical performance is a critical first moment that validates our holistic distribution strategy, building awareness, engagement and provides momentum ahead of the film's eventual debut on Prime Video," said Kevin Wilson, Amazon MGM distribution chief. On the other hand, 'Stray Kids' concert movie 'Stray Kids: The dominATE Experience' had a successful opening weekend, taking the top spot at the global box office with $19.1 million (Source 3). The movie performed well in several territories, including the US, where it grossed $5.6 million from 1,724 locations. This is a notable achievement for a K-pop concert movie, and it's likely to attract more attention to the genre. In other news, Peacock's reboot of 'The 'Burbs' is gaining attention for its unique blend of horror and comedy. The show, which premiered on February 8, stars Keke Palmer and Jack Whitehall as a couple who move to the suburbs and discover a dark secret (Source 5). The show has received positive reviews for its entertaining mix of genres and its exploration of themes such as suburban life and the secrets that people keep. The NFL also made headlines over the weekend with its Super Bowl ad, which highlighted the importance of youth coaches. Instead of featuring celebrities, the ad focused on kids and their coaches, showcasing the positive impact that these mentors can have on young lives (Source 4). This move is part of the NFL's strategy to put its players first and highlight the things that they care about. Finally, Seth Rogen paid tribute to his late co-star Catherine O'Hara at the DGA Awards, hailing her as an "utter genius" and "nicest person" (Source 10). Rogen and his co-star Evan Goldberg won the award for comedy series for their Apple TV show 'The Studio'.
